Jermain Defoe sends Instagram message to Nathan Patterson after Rangers win

Nathan Patterson shone once again as Rangers secured a 2-0 win in yesterday’s Old Firm clash at Ibrox. After the game, the Teddy Bears youngster received a kind message from striker Jermain Defoe on Instagram.

The 19-year-old started the game on Sunday as Steven Gerrard’s men defeated fierce rivals Celtic 2-0 and once again produced an impressive display.

Patterson has been forced to wait patiently for a chance in the team this season but he’s now taking his opportunity with aplomb.

Following yesterday’s game, the academy prospect received praise from lots of Rangers stars, with Defoe particularly impressed with the teenage talent.

Patterson looks like being a star of the future at Rangers and he’s an exciting player for supporters to think about.

His chances in the first team have largely been restricted due to the form of James Tavernier who is currently the club captain at Ibrox.

All he can do is continue to shine, however, and his performances of late have given Gerrard some food for thought.

Patterson is a prospect of the club’s youth academy and one thing Gers supporters do like is seeing their own talent shine.

For Defoe, his struggles this season have come courtesy of a couple of niggling injuries which he’s collected.

He’s managed just five goals in 15 games and will see his contract expire at Ibrox during the summer.

Gerrard will have to decide whether or not he feels he can do a job moving forwards.

At 38, however, his chances of a new deal do look somewhat slim.

For Patterson, this is just the start though and Rangers fans should be extremely pleased with his recent performances.
